Bourton on the Water, eng Village Hall

( 0 Reviews )
Bourton Business Hub Ltd Logo

Bourton Business Hub Ltd

Village Hall

20d, Bourton Industrial Park Bourton on the Water, eng GL54 2HQ
Find
    Near
      ChamberofCommerce.com
      Loading